M38510/37301BCA Description

M38510/37301BCA Description

The M38510/37301BCA is a high-performance NOR gate logic IC chip, part of the 54ALS series, manufactured by Texas Instruments. This IC is designed for through-hole mounting and is housed in a tube package, making it suitable for a variety of industrial and commercial applications. It features four NOR gates, each with two inputs, providing versatile logic functionality in a compact 14-pin CDIP package.

Key technical specifications include a maximum propagation delay of 16 nanoseconds at 5V supply voltage and a load capacitance of 50 picofarads. The IC operates within a supply voltage range of 4.5V to 5.5V, ensuring reliable performance across a range of power supply conditions. Input logic levels are defined at 0.8V for low and 2V for high, facilitating compatibility with a wide range of digital systems.

The M38510/37301BCA is designed to be energy-efficient, with a maximum quiescent current of 4 mA and output currents of 400µA for high and 4 mA for low states. This makes it suitable for applications where power consumption is a critical factor. The product is REACH unaffected and ROHS3 compliant, ensuring it meets the latest environmental and safety standards.
